Stock Market Performance
On Monday, June 27, 2016, U.S Stock indexes declined sharply for a second day as the aftermath of the United Kingdom’s decision to leave the European Union continued to weigh on global markets.
The Dow Jones industrial average, declined 260.51 points, or 1.50%, closing at 17,140.24.
The S&P 500 closed lower by 1.81% at 2,000.54.
Additionally, the Nasdaq Composite lost 113.54 points, or 2.41%, to close at 4,594.44. The selloff continues Friday’s carnage when the market saw its steepest drop since August, 2015 after the U.K.’s decision to quit the EU, known as Brexit.

Most Active – AES Corporation
On Monday, shares in AES Corp. recorded heavy trading volume of 10.44 million shares, higher than its three months average volume of 4.69 million shares. AES’s stock ended the trading session at $11.41, down 4.04%. The stock moved between an intraday range of $11.29 and $11.74. AES’s shares traded at 26.85 times its trailing twelve month P/E ratio.
The stock is up 4.78% in the last one month and 21.85% on YTD basis. The company’s stock is trading 1.72% above its 50-day moving average and 11.31% above its 200-day moving average.
Most Active – People Corporation
Shares of People Corp. finished Monday’s trading session 1.64% lower, at $36.57. A total of 8.93 million shares were traded, which was above its three months average volume of 4.43 million shares. The stock moved between $36.34 and $37.04 during the session.
Since the beginning of 2016, the company’s stock has advanced 9.35%. The company’s shares are trading 1.72% above its 50-day average and 11.31% above its 200-day moving average. The stock traded at 48.25 times its trailing twelve month P/E ratio.
Most Active – Exelon
On Monday, shares in Exelon Corporation oscillated between $33.93 and $34.71 before ending the session at $34.59, up 0.58%. Exelon’s shares recorded a trading volume of 7.96 million shares, which was above its three months average volume of 5.19 million shares.
Shares of the company traded at 17.93 times its trailing twelve month P/E ratio. Exelon’s shares have declined 2.20% in the previous three months; however the stock has gained 26.93% on a YTD basis. The stock is trading 0.28% above its 50-day moving average; while it is 12.08% above its 200-day moving average.
